Using Norway as a case study, this paper carries out an empirical analysis of the factors influencing the export performance of firms in the defense sector. It uses two complementary methodologies to do this. The first uses quantitative firm-level data analysis for the whole population of defense companies, and the second looks at qualitative case study research on the three most important defense export products (weapon stations, ammunition, electronics).
